Factors Contributing to the Significant Drop in Virginia Gas Prices

Several interconnected factors have contributed to this substantial decrease in Virginia gas prices, mirroring national trends but also reflecting regional dynamics. The relationship between national and regional gas price fluctuations is often close, with national averages heavily influencing local prices. However, local factors, such as supply chain efficiency and regional demand, can also play a role.

The recent increase in domestic oil production has played a key role in driving down prices. Increased supply generally leads to lower prices, particularly when demand remains relatively stable or decreases. Furthermore, improvements in the global oil supply chain, including reduced transportation bottlenecks and increased refining capacity, have contributed to a more efficient flow of oil, further impacting prices.

Seasonal demand changes also affect gas prices. As we move into the fall and winter months, driving habits often shift, with less commuting and fewer leisure trips. This reduced demand, coupled with the increased supply, creates a perfect storm for lower prices at the pump.

  • Increased domestic oil production: Boosting the overall supply of crude oil.
  • Reduced global demand: Lower demand due to economic factors and seasonal changes.
  • Refining capacity increases: Allowing for more efficient processing of crude oil.
  • Seasonal changes in driving habits: Less driving during colder months contributes to lower demand.

How Much Are Drivers Saving? Analyzing the 50-Cent Drop

A 50-cent drop in Virginia gas prices translates to significant savings for drivers. The exact amount saved per fill-up depends on the size of the gas tank.

  • Savings per gallon: $0.50
  • Savings per tank (small, ~12 gallons): $6.00
  • Savings per tank (medium, ~15 gallons): $7.50
  • Savings per tank (large, ~20 gallons): $10.00

Assuming an average driver fills up their tank twice a month, the annual savings could reach $120-$240 or more, depending on tank size and frequency of filling up. This can make a significant impact on household budgets, freeing up money for other necessities or discretionary spending.

Looking Ahead: Will Virginia Gas Prices Continue to Fall?

Predicting future gas prices is always challenging, as several factors can influence them. Current market trends suggest that prices may continue to remain relatively low in the short term, at least until the next significant shift in supply or demand occurs.

However, several factors could cause prices to rise again. Geopolitical events, such as international conflicts or sanctions, can disrupt oil supplies and increase prices. Unexpected changes in oil production, weather events affecting refineries, or a sudden surge in global demand could also push prices higher. Economic conditions also have a significant impact; a strong global economy typically leads to higher demand and potentially higher gas prices.

  • Geopolitical factors: International instability can significantly impact oil prices.
  • Supply and demand fluctuations: Unexpected changes in either can quickly affect prices.
  • Economic conditions: A strong economy usually translates to higher energy demand.
